Hosted by Azrael Abyss -- The Prince of Sorrow (Chris Kattan) and Circe Nightshade (Molly Shannon), their cable-access show "Goth Talk" -- filmed in the family garage -- was constantly interrupted by Azrael's drunk jock brother... they had an array of guests who popped in the show including Robe Lowe, Jeff Goldblum, Sarah Michelle Gellar, Steve Buscemi, Lucy Lawless, Christina Ricci and even Charlize Theron as, of course... goths, or in Buscemi's case -- the pasty high school janitor.
Rob Lowe's was probably the funniest of all of them as
you can see here.Weird thing was even if they were mocking Goths, they did a spot on job of not only looking the part perfectly, but also acting the part. Christina Ricci is "Hezebaia of the Dust" was almost too convincing as a Goth... which I guess isn't too much of a stretch for her.
